A copper-alloy sestertius of Diva Faustina I, dating to the period AD 141 to 161 (Reece period 7). PIETAS AVG S C reverse depicting Pietas standing left, dropping incense on candelabrum or altar and holding box of perfumes. Mint of Rome. RIC III, p. 165, no. 1146A. Diameter: 29.6mm; thickness: 3.9mm. Weight: 17.35g.

A copper-alloy sestertius of Antoninus Pius, dating to the period AD 138 - 161 (Reece period 7). Uncertain reverse. Mint of Rome. Diameter: 33.4mm; thickness: 4.3mm. Weight: 27.69g.
